Oshkosh Corporation demonstrates a basic governance approach to its indirect lobbying activities, noting that “involvement in trade associations is monitored and directed by the Senior Vice President of Government Relations,” who ensures such engagement “is in line with the mission and values of Oshkosh Corporation.” However, we found no evidence of a formal process to align its direct lobbying activities with its climate strategy, and the company “does not plan to have one in the next two years” when asked about a public commitment to conduct engagement in line with the goals of the Paris Agreement. This indicates some oversight for trade association relationships but an absence of comprehensive mechanisms or climate-specific public commitments to govern all lobbying efforts.
